We consider a general class of type-II superconductors which are described by N complex order parameters (OP), with an overall U(N) symmetry for the energy functional. In the lowest energy state, each OP adopts its own particular lattice structure, making the spatial variation of the overall condensate very complex. We present detailed results for the case N=2. We also treat the limit N -> infinity, which allows us to resolve a recent controversy, by showing that all previous studies are fundamentally flawed.
